What are the similarities or differences between figurative and abstract painting?

If we define the two, a human figure or any other recognizable object in the art which can be easily identified is figurative art and if the subject of a work is not based on any recognizable thing then it is an abstract art.

What are the main differences among representational abstract and nonobjective artworks?

The clear difference lies in the subject matter chosen. If the artist begins with a subject from reality, the artwork is considered to be abstract. If the artist is creating with no reference to reality, then the work is considered to be non-objective.

What is abstract art similar to?

Abstract art, non-figurative art, non-objective art, and non-representational art, are closely related terms. They are similar, but perhaps not of identical meaning. Abstraction indicates a departure from reality in depiction of imagery in art.

What is the difference between representational and symbolic in art?

The word “representational,” when used to describe a work of art, means that the work depicts something easily recognized by most people. Even when art was symbolic, or non-figurative, it was usually representative of something.

What is the difference between traditional art and abstract art?

Traditional paintings are usually portraits, decorative and other paintings with a prominence on realism. However, modern art focused more on abstract paintings and included more experimentation than traditional artwork.

What is the opposite to abstract art?

In art, the opposite of abstract is realism that depicts the world directly as it is perceived by the eyes. In other areas, the most direct antonyms of abstract are words like concrete, tangible and measurable that indicate things that can be documented with evidence.

What is the difference between abstract and representational art?

Representational art or figurative art represents objects or events in the real world, usually looking easily recognizable. Abstract art is always connected to something visual from the real world. Work that does not depict anything from the real world (figures, landscapes, animals, etc.) is called nonrepresentational.

What is the difference between realism and abstract?

Abstract art lacks concrete form. It is simply a series of shapes, or lack of shape, that really has no visible meaning or composition. Realism represents real people, places and things. The artists attempts to make objects, people and animals look real.

What is representational art?

What is Representational Art? Representational art refers to art which represents something, whether that be a tree in a landscape, apple in a still life, or figure in a portrait. Or in other words, it is art which is clearly identifiable as something which already exists in life.

What does non representational mean in art?

Representational art looks like something recognizable. Non representational or abstract art is a visual image that is intended to provoke some response without being a picture/sculpture of something. Nearly all western art was representational through the impressionists.

How do you explain abstract art?

Abstract art is the interpretation of an idea in color, line, form, and shapes, in the way that the artist releases to the canvas his or her inner vision.
